PopCap Games and Nexon America, two leading developers of free-to-play online games, today revealed a partnership with Sometrics to utilize the company’s full-service offer and payment management system in certain titles. Through Sometrics, players will be able to complete targeted offers to earn virtual currency in their favorite free-to-play games. By participating in customer surveys, subscriptions, and purchase offers with trusted brands such as AT&T, Netflix, and Disney, players can receive premium game items without spending any money.

Nexon, developers of MapleStory and Mabinogi, looks forward to the opportunities Sometrics will provide players. "Sometrics gives our players a way to earn currency through high-quality offers from trusted brands, so they can continue to advance in their favorite games for free," said Nexon America Vice President of Business Development, Won Il Sue.
PopCap has already implemented the service in their Facebook social title, Bejeweled Blitz with offers from Microsoft, Netflix, and Disney. Sometrics said that use of its Offer Solution and Payment Manager has resulted in an average lift of 15% revenue for partners, strong leads for advertisers, and an extension of free-to-play gaming for players. The company added that it has a global reach of more than 4,000 ads across hundreds of games, and achieves effective cost per thousand impressions (eCPM) as high as $700-$900.
